Output 56f213e1df208e2d4b83dae7dab1f8ee08eb06c9b95cce0de5247c9e8794c668:0

value
659899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e57291b5bc6a3191bbf8e668025a2086093e47b5 OP_EQUAL
address
3NcDuswPj8P8qFowXfi6toqdU9SuzzbPju
transaction
56f213e1df208e2d4b83dae7dab1f8ee08eb06c9b95cce0de5247c9e8794c668
spent
true